WebPersuasive texts are constructed to make the reader do something. They are non-fiction texts.. Persuasive texts can take a number of forms, for example an advert persuading you to buy some chocolate, a poster encouraging people to stop smoking or a travel brochure enticing the reader to go to a particular country.
